LPS 1 lube would be good on dog bones and arms,etc but not bearings. Its a dry lube,probably Teflon. A thin oil, even synthetic is needed for bearings. Never use WD40 on bearings. Theres a long explanation why, not going into it here.
Good point. I don't lube my bearings. We run Boca Green Seals. They're packed with grease from the factory, and the seals are tight from the inner to the outer race. Not the best from a rolling resistance standpoint, but good for club level racing and damn near bulletproof.
